Automated Software Testing: Foundations, Applications and Challenges - Services and Business Process Reengineering
This book covers both theory and applications in the automation of software testing tools and techniques for various types of software (e.g. When software fails, it is most often due to lack of proper and thorough testing, an aspect that is even more acute for object-oriented, aspect-oriented, and web-based software.
